Lisa M. Pérez is a scholar working on Organic Chemistry, Molecular Biology and Materials Chemistry. According to data from OpenAlex, Lisa M. Pérez has authored 109 papers receiving a total of 6.2k indexed citations (citations by other indexed papers that have themselves been cited), including 28 papers in Organic Chemistry, 26 papers in Molecular Biology and 24 papers in Materials Chemistry. Recurrent topics in Lisa M. Pérez's work include Organometallic Complex Synthesis and Catalysis (13 papers), Protein Structure and Dynamics (10 papers) and Scientific Computing and Data Management (10 papers). Lisa M. Pérez is often cited by papers focused on Organometallic Complex Synthesis and Catalysis (13 papers), Protein Structure and Dynamics (10 papers) and Scientific Computing and Data Management (10 papers). Lisa M. Pérez collaborates with scholars based in United States, France and United Kingdom. Lisa M. Pérez's co-authors include Kenneth I. Pargäment, Harold G. Koenig, Bruce W. Smith, Kim R. Dunbar, Helen T. Chifotides, Kevin Burgess, Michael B. Hall, Eunhwa Ko, Michael Shatruk and A. Chouai and has published in prestigious journals such as Journal of the American Chemical Society, Advanced Materials and Angewandte Chemie International Edition.
